Easthampton Partners with Craig’s Doors for Emergency Support to Residents

Easthampton, MA - Easthampton’s Community Social Worker, Liz Plouffe, and Public Health Nurse, Bridget Diggins, are partnering with the Amherst nonprofit organization, Craig’s Doors, to offer emergency shelter and support to residents in need during the upcoming winter season.

Over the past several weeks, Plouffe and Diggins have collaborated with Craig’s Doors Executive Director Tim McCarthy and Western Massachusetts Network to End Homelessness Director, Pamela Schwartz, to establish and implement emergency cold weather assistance plans for Easthampton residents.

Plouffe and Diggins were granted emergency funding from the Department of Housing and Community Development (DHCD) to allocate towards shelter placement, as well as case management services for homeless and/or unstably housed individuals. They plan to continue collaboration with Craig’s Doors through 2023 to reduce homelessness in Western Massachusetts.

Easthampton residents seeking support can reach out to Plouffe and Diggins for further assistance.
